Kubeservice博客

是非审之于己,毁誉听之于人,得失安之于数

TIPS之 Kubernetes CPUSet Pod 在各节点上numa分布不均

Kubernetes CPUSet Pod 在各节点上numa分布不均

Kubernetes CPUSet Pod 在各节点上numa分布不均 背景 在 CPU Manager 管理的CPU亲和过程中,发现有部分机器numa空闲, 但是有部分机器Pod在 binding过程中,一

TIPS之 Kubernetes 自动清理 Failed/Successed Pod

Kubernetes 自动清理 Failed/Successed Pod

Kubernetes 自动清理 Failed/Successed Pod 背景 Pod 部署应为某些原因,Pod 部署失败Failed 或者 部署完成Successed等历史pod 不会被删除,导致 kubectl get pod -A 大量异常p

TIPS之 Kubernetes Numa CPU亲和失败问题排查

Kubernetes Numa CPU亲和失败问题排查

Kubernetes Numa CPU亲和失败问题排查 背景 在配置numa拓扑管理 和 CPU管理后(Kubernetes Pod/Container NUMA亲和管理), 业务CPU亲和不生效; spec: containers: - name:

TIPS之 Kubernetes GPU share 能力

Kubernetes GPU share 能力

Kubernetes GPU share 能力 GPU 软隔离模式 通过 gpu-monitoring-tools 还获得 gpu device 驱动,并通过 deviceplugin 向kubelet注册GPU信息。 底层通过 NVIDIA docker-smi 可对容器进行gpu分配 **GPU虚拟化技术:

TIPS之 Kubernetes 外部流量引入

Kubernetes 外部流量引入: ClusterIp、NodePort、LoadBalancer 和 Ingress

Kubernetes 外部流量引入: ClusterIp、NodePort、LoadBalancer 和 Ingress 背景 今天,我被问到了一个从测试初期遇到的最常见问题之一开始

TIPS之 Kubernetes Addon gatekeeper使用

Kubernetes Addon gatekeeper使用

Kubernetes Addon gatekeeper使用 背景 在Kubernetes中对于集群使用规范是必然的。 但规划停留在纸面,依靠开发人员/运维人员手动确保合规性很容

TIPS之 Golang unittest package使用案例

Golang unittest package使用案例

Golang unittest package使用案例 Unittest框架: testing vs testify testify testing 基本信息 一组 golang 包,其中包含许多用于测试 Go 代码的工具。Testify 是一个 Go 测试框架

技术方案之 Kubernetes Pod/Container NUMA亲和管理

Kubernetes Pod/Container NUMA亲和管理

Kubernetes Pod/Container NUMA亲和管理 背景 先前工作中大量使用基于CPU、Memory亲和的感知调度实现, 目前对这部分统一梳理下,,NUMA 感知涉及 memory 和cpu的